In light of several conversations around larger changes, I wanted to start the thread on 6.0 targets and outline / discuss what changes should or shouldn't be in the next major release. We should make issues for each of the following that we want addressed. Any of the topics below can be questioned and challenged or pushed until later releases. Champions for each one would be appreciated to help move key subjects forward. I'll keep this top ticket updated with links and additional requested items from the thread below.

  • [x] Move execute preprocessor code into separate thin project
    @mpacer first brought up the idea, I think it would greatly help the separation of concerns and let nbconvert focus on conversion rather than execution. Other projects (i.g. papermill) that just want execution ability could import this new module rather than the much larger dependency chain of nbconvert.
  • [x] Python 3 only
    Remove, or at a minimum not support, python 2 moving forward. Seems straight forward enough for the major version upgrade.
  • [x] Directory based template loading, following viola and other jupyter project patterns.
    First part for adding additional paths will be in #1028 . It's intended to make templates a directory with resources and multiple asset files rather than a single template file with the jump to 6.0.
  • [ ] Eliminating the majority of usability concerns with latex, pdf, and html conversion.
    This is a tall order, and we've been trying to get improvements made for the major latex / pdf issues, but there's a lot of these and I'm not sure we'll have them closed for the last 5.x release. Will probably require some significant improvements to how templates are loaded, executed, and tested to get improvements to more production quality levels.

Consider lightening or removing traitlets

I certainly think traitlets are an attractive nuisance. They're a whole pile of complexity which is, I believe, largely unnecessary for this kind of application (I believe traits were originally designed to support making GUIs quickly). And they tie your config to class names, making refactoring a pain.

The one thing in their favour is that it's really easy to add a new config option. But, I'd argue, it's kind of too easy. You wind up making everything configurable because why wouldn't you add config=True, but then two config options don't play well together, or some future change becomes 5x more complex because you have to accommodate a config option just in case someone is relying on it.

I think this could make sense for several of the generic preprocessors which manipulate the notebook data, e.g. removing cells, clearing metadata. Like with execution, there's no real reason that they need to depend on the conversion machinery.

We were thinking the execute preprocessor should have it's own isolated package because papermill, nbconvert, and possibly a future async client library would all make use of just that dependency. Currently papermill pulls a lot of extra dependencies it doesn't need to get nbconvert installed. Would other preprocessors you've read have other direct importers that wouldn't want the rest of nbconvert? I'd be inclined to leave processors that are only used by nbconvert in the library, as we already have a lot of problems with users having mismatched dependency versions that don't work together. Would like to iterate on the ideas more here.

Would other preprocessors you've read have other direct importers that wouldn't want the rest of nbconvert?

nbstripout is doing something a lot like the clearoutput and clearmetadata preprocessors, although they're trivial enough that it reimplements the functionality. I think it's easy to imagine preprocessors like regexremove and tagremove being used to modify notebooks without converting them, e.g. #1132.

This is really going one step further with @t-makaro's idea to make notebook the default output format. Any time you want to nbconvert --to notebook, you're only using the preprocessors, not the conversion machinery. And it's the conversion machinery that has all the dependencies.

Brainstorming: would it make sense to specify a kind of in-memory pipeline, something like this:

nbdo clearoutput -- removecells --tag debug -- execute --timeout 60 -- convert --to html

I think chaining processors would be a good move. It would make the ordering of conversions clear and allow for one call to do all conversions. It also makes pre vs post processor not matter anymore.
